I. Architecting, . Of-things, J. Dans-le-chaptire-roelands, D. C. Plomp, J. R. Mansilla et al., The DiY Smart Experiences Project, 2011.

I. Akyildiz, Wireless sensor networks: a survey Computer Networks, [2] A. Nayak and I. Stojmenovic. Wireless Sensor and Actuator Networks: Algorithms and Protocols for Scalable Coordination and Data Communication, pp.393-422, 2002.
DOI : 10.1002/9780470515181

I. Akyildiz, Wireless Sensor and Actor Networks, Ad hoc networks ICST Conference on Mobile Networks Management MONAMI2010, pp.351-367, 2004.
DOI : 10.1002/9780470515181.ch14

]. J. Zhao and R. Govindan, Understanding packet delivery performance in dense wireless sensor networks, Proceedings of the first international conference on Embedded networked sensor systems , SenSys '03, pp.1-6, 2003.
DOI : 10.1145/958491.958493

K. Akkaya and M. Younis, A survey on routing protocols for wireless sensor networks, Ad Hoc Networks, pp.325-349, 2005.
DOI : 10.1016/j.adhoc.2003.09.010

I. Demirkol, C. Ersoy, and F. Alagoz, MAC protocols for wireless sensor networks: a survey Reliability Modeling in Wireless Sensor Networks, IEEE Communications Magazine International Journal of Information Technology, vol.9, pp.115-121, 2005.

J. Wu and A. H. Networks, Ad Hoc Networks, pp.29-31, 2004.
URL : https://hal.archives-ouvertes.fr/hal-00940556

A. Awan, S. Jagannathan, and A. Grama, Scalable Data Collection in Sensor Networks, 15th Annual IEEE International Conference on High Performance Computing, 2008.
DOI : 10.1109/TNET.2002.808417

C. Schurgers, V. Tsiatsis, S. Ganeriwal, and M. Srivastava, Topology management for sensor networks, Proceedings of the 3rd ACM international symposium on Mobile ad hoc networking & computing , MobiHoc '02, pp.135-145, 2002.
DOI : 10.1145/513800.513817

C. E. Perkins and E. M. Royer, Ad-hoc on-demand distance vector routing, ACM SIGMOBILE Mobile Computing and Communications Review, pp.90-100, 1999.

I. Stojmenovic and S. Olariu, Data-Centric Protocols for Wireless Sensor Networks, pp.417-456, 2005.
DOI : 10.1002/047174414X.ch13

G. Mulligan, The 6LoWPAN architecture. Energy 78-82, 2007.

O. Younis, M. Krunz, and S. Ramasubramanian, Node clustering in wireless sensor networks: recent developments and deployment challenges, IEEE Network, vol.20, issue.3, pp.20-25, 2006.
DOI : 10.1109/MNET.2006.1637928

J. Polastre, J. Hill, and D. Culler, Versatile low power media access for wireless sensor networks, Proceedings of the 2nd international conference on Embedded networked sensor systems , SenSys '04, pp.95-107, 2004.
DOI : 10.1145/1031495.1031508

I. Stojmenovic, Position-based routing in ad hoc networks, IEEE Communications Magazine, vol.40, issue.7, pp.128-134, 2002.
DOI : 10.1109/MCOM.2002.1018018

M. Chatterjee, S. K. Das, and D. Turgut, WCA: A weighted clustering algorithm for mobile ad hoc networks, Cluster Computing, vol.5, issue.2, pp.193-204, 2002.
DOI : 10.1023/A:1013941929408

J. Sun, Dissemination Protocols for Reprogramming Wireless Sensor Networks: A Literature Survey, 2010 Fourth International Conference on Sensor Technologies and Applications, pp.151-156, 2010.
DOI : 10.1109/SENSORCOMM.2010.31

R. Liscano, Service Discovery in Sensor Networks: An Overview. Networks, 2003.

O. Younis and S. Fahmy, Distributed clustering in ad-hoc sensor networks: a hybrid, energy-efficient approach, IEEE INFOCOM 2004, pp.629-640, 2004.
DOI : 10.1109/INFCOM.2004.1354534

W. R. Heinzelman, J. Kulik, and H. Balakrishnan, Adaptive protocols for information dissemination in wireless sensor networks, Proceedings of the 5th annual ACM/IEEE international conference on Mobile computing and networking , MobiCom '99, pp.174-185, 1999.
DOI : 10.1145/313451.313529

R. C. Shah, S. Roy, S. Jain, and W. Brunette, Data MULEs: modeling and analysis of a three-tier architecture for sparse sensor networks, Ad Hoc Networks, pp.215-233, 2003.
DOI : 10.1016/S1570-8705(03)00003-9

J. Barros, C. Peraki, and S. D. Servetto, Efficient network architectures for sensor reachback, International Zurich Seminar on Communications, 2004, pp.184-187, 2004.
DOI : 10.1109/IZS.2004.1287420

A. Toledo and X. Wang, Efficient Multipath in Sensor Networks using Diffusion and Network Coding, 2006 40th Annual Conference on Information Sciences and Systems, pp.87-92, 2006.
DOI : 10.1109/CISS.2006.286441

I. Solis and K. Obraczka, In-network aggregation trade-offs for data collection in wireless sensor networks, International Journal of Sensor Networks, vol.1, issue.3/4, pp.200-212, 2006.
DOI : 10.1504/IJSNET.2006.012035

J. Verbree, M. De-graaf, and J. Hurink, An analysis of the lifetime of OLSR networks, Ad Hoc Networks, pp.391-399, 2010.
DOI : 10.1016/j.adhoc.2009.09.003

C. Fragouli, J. Widmer, J. Y. Le, and . Boudec, On the Benefits of Network Coding for Wireless Applications, 2006 4th International Symposium on Modeling and Optimization in Mobile, Ad Hoc and Wireless Networks, pp.1-6, 2006.
DOI : 10.1109/WIOPT.2006.1666521

C. E. Shannon, A mathematical theory of communication, ACM SIGMOBILE Mobile Computing and Communications Review, 2001.

R. Ahlswede, N. Cai, S. , R. Li, and R. W. Yeung, Network information flow, IEEE Transactions on Information Theory, vol.46, issue.4, pp.1204-1216, 2000.
DOI : 10.1109/18.850663

T. Matsuda, T. Noguchi, and T. Takine, Survey of Network Coding and Its Applications, IEICE Transactions on Communications, vol.94, issue.3, pp.698-717, 2011.
DOI : 10.1587/transcom.E94.B.698

T. Ho, A Random Linear Network Coding Approach to Multicast, IEEE Transactions on Information Theory, vol.52, issue.10, pp.4413-4430, 2006.
DOI : 10.1109/TIT.2006.881746

S. Katti, H. Rahul, D. Katabi, M. Medard, and J. Crowcroft, XORs in the Air: Practical Wireless Network Coding, IEEE/ACM Transactions on Networking, pp.497-510, 2008.

K. Han, T. Ho, R. Koetter, M. Medard, and F. Zhao, On network coding for security, MILCOM 2007, IEEE Military Communications Conference, 2007.
DOI : 10.1109/MILCOM.2007.4454907

C. Fragouli, J. L. Boudec, and J. Widmer, Network coding, ACM SIGCOMM Computer Communication Review, vol.36, issue.1, 2006.
DOI : 10.1145/1111322.1111337

H. Seferoglu and A. Markopoulou, I2NC: Intra-and inter-session network coding for unicast flows in wireless networks, 2010.

S. Katti, D. Katabi, W. Hu, H. Rahul, and M. Medard, The importance of being opportunistic: Practical network coding for wireless environments, Allerton Conference on Communication, Control, and Computing, 2005.

P. Sadeghi, D. Traskov, and R. Koetter, Adaptive network coding for broadcast channels, 2009 Workshop on Network Coding, Theory, and Applications, pp.80-85, 2009.
DOI : 10.1109/NETCOD.2009.5191398

C. Fragouli, D. Katabi, A. Markopoulou, M. Medard, and H. , Wireless Network Coding: Opportunities & Challenges, MILCOM 2007, IEEE Military Communications Conference, pp.1-8, 2007.
DOI : 10.1109/MILCOM.2007.4454988

T. Ho, R. Koetter, M. Medard, D. R. Karger, and M. Effros, The benefits of coding over routing in a randomized setting, IEEE International Symposium on Information Theory, 2003. Proceedings., pp.442-448, 2003.
DOI : 10.1109/ISIT.2003.1228459

C. Gkantsidis and P. Rodriguez, Network coding for large scale content distribution, Proceedings IEEE 24th Annual Joint Conference of the IEEE Computer and Communications Societies., 2005.
DOI : 10.1109/INFCOM.2005.1498511

A. Hamra, C. Barakat, and T. Turletti, Network Coding for Wireless Mesh Networks: A Case Study, 2006 International Symposium on a World of Wireless, Mobile and Multimedia Networks(WoWMoM'06), 2006.
DOI : 10.1109/WOWMOM.2006.78

L. Lima, J. P. Vilela, P. F. Oliveira, and J. Barros, Network coding security: Attacks and countermeasures, Computing Research Repository, 2008.

S. Jaggi, Resilient Network Coding in the Presence of Byzantine Adversaries, IEEE Transactions on Information Theory, vol.54, issue.6, pp.2596-2603, 2008.
DOI : 10.1109/TIT.2008.921711

D. Silva and F. R. Kschischang, On Metrics for Error Correction in Network Coding, IEEE Transactions on Information Theory, vol.55, issue.12, p.28, 2008.
DOI : 10.1109/TIT.2009.2032817

J. Le, J. C. Lui, and D. Chiu, On the Performance Bounds of Practical Wireless Network Coding, IEEE Transactions on Mobile Computing, vol.9, pp.1134-1146, 2010.

M. Ghaderi, D. Towsley, and J. Kurose, Reliability Gain of Network Coding in Lossy Wireless Networks, IEEE INFOCOM 2008, The 27th Conference on Computer Communications, 2008.
DOI : 10.1109/INFOCOM.2008.284

J. Park, M. Gerla, D. Lun, Y. Yi, and M. Medard, Codecast: a network-coding-based ad hoc multicast protocol, IEEE Wireless Communications, vol.13, issue.5, pp.76-81, 2006.
DOI : 10.1109/WC-M.2006.250362

A. Dunkels, F. Osterlind, N. Tsiftes, and Z. He, Software-based on-line energy estimation for sensor nodes, Proceedings of the 4th workshop on Embedded networked sensors, EmNets '07, p.28, 2007.
DOI : 10.1145/1278972.1278979

Y. Sasson, D. Cavin, and A. Schiper, Probabilistic broadcast for flooding in wireless mobile ad hoc networks, 2003 IEEE Wireless Communications and Networking, 2003. WCNC 2003., pp.1124-1130, 2002.
DOI : 10.1109/WCNC.2003.1200529

D. Platz, D. H. Woldegebreal, and H. Karl, Random Network Coding in Wireless Sensor Networks: Energy Efficiency via Cross-Layer Approach, 2008 IEEE 10th International Symposium on Spread Spectrum Techniques and Applications, pp.654-660, 2008.
DOI : 10.1109/ISSSTA.2008.128

C. Steger and R. Weiss, Opportunistic Network Coding for Energy Conservation in Wireless Sensor Networks. Energy, 2011.

I. Hou, Y. Tsai, T. F. Abdelzaher, and I. Gupta, AdapCode: Adaptive Network Coding for Code Updates in Wireless Sensor Networks, IEEE INFOCOM 2008, The 27th Conference on Computer Communications, pp.1517-1525, 2008.
DOI : 10.1109/INFOCOM.2008.211

J. W. Byers, M. Luby, M. Mitzenmacher, and A. Rege, A digital fountain approach to reliable distribution of bulk data, Network Coding vs. Erasure Coding : Reliable Multicast in Ad hoc Networks. Ad Hoc Networks, pp.56-67, 1998.
DOI : 10.1145/285243.285258

L. Rizzo, Effective erasure codes for reliable computer communication protocols, ACM SIGCOMM Computer Communication Review, vol.27, issue.2, 1997.
DOI : 10.1145/263876.263881

J. W. Byers, M. Luby, M. Mitzenmacher, and A. Rege, A digital fountain approach to reliable distribution of bulk data, ACM SIGCOMM Computer Communication Review, vol.28, issue.4, pp.56-67, 1998.
DOI : 10.1145/285243.285258

E. Soljanin, N. Varnica, and P. Whiting, Incremental redundancy hybrid ARQ with ldpc and raptor codes, IEEE Transactions on Information Theory, 2005.

Y. Sankarasubramaniam, O. B. Akan, and I. F. Akyildiz, ESRT, Proceedings of the 4th ACM international symposium on Mobile ad hoc networking & computing , MobiHoc '03, pp.177-188, 2003.
DOI : 10.1145/778415.778437

V. Naik, A. Arora, P. Sinha, and H. Zhang, Sprinkler: A reliable and scalable data dissemination service for wireless embedded devices, IEEE International RealTime Systems, pp.1-15, 2005.

P. Dutta, M. Grimmer, A. Arora, S. Bibyk, and D. Culler, Design of a wireless sensor network platform for detecting rare, random, and ephemeral events, IPSN 2005. Fourth International Symposium on Information Processing in Sensor Networks, 2005., pp.497-502, 2005.
DOI : 10.1109/IPSN.2005.1440983

T. Ho, M. Médard, J. Shi, M. Effros, and D. Karger, On randomized network coding, the Allerton Conference on Communication Control and Computing, pp.11-20, 2003.

R. Koetter and M. Medard, An algebraic approach to network coding, IEEE/ACM Transactions on Networking, pp.782-795, 2003.

W. R. Heinzelman, J. Kulik, and H. Balakrishnan, Adaptive protocols for information dissemination in wireless sensor networks, Proceedings of the 5th annual ACM/IEEE international conference on Mobile computing and networking , MobiCom '99, pp.174-185, 1999.
DOI : 10.1145/313451.313529

S. M. Hedetniemi, S. T. Hedetniemi, and A. L. Liestman, A survey of gossiping and broadcasting in communication networks, Networks, vol.3, issue.4, pp.319-349, 2006.
DOI : 10.1002/net.3230180406

A. Abbasi and M. Younis, A survey on clustering algorithms for wireless sensor networks, Computer Communications, vol.30, issue.14-15, pp.14-15, 2007.
DOI : 10.1016/j.comcom.2007.05.024

J. C. Hou, Dynamic clustering for acoustic target tracking in wireless sensor networks, IEEE Transactions on Mobile Computing, vol.3, pp.258-271, 2004.

H. Lu, J. Li, and H. Kameda, A Secure Routing Protocol for Cluster-Based Wireless Sensor Networks Using ID-Based Digital Signature, 2010 IEEE Global Telecommunications Conference GLOBECOM 2010, 2010.
DOI : 10.1109/GLOCOM.2010.5683084

Z. Fan and H. Zhou, A Distributed Weight-Based Clustering Algorithm for WSNs, 2006 International Conference on Wireless Communications, Networking and Mobile Computing, 2006.
DOI : 10.1109/WiCOM.2006.275

C. Shen, C. Srisathapornphat, and C. Jaikaeo, Sensor information networking architecture and applications, IEEE Personal Communications, pp.52-59, 2001.

E. J. Coyle, An energy efficient hierarchical clustering algorithm for wireless sensor networks, IEEE INFOCOM, pp.1713-1723, 2003.

D. Bein, V. Jolly, B. Kumar, and S. Latifi, Reliability Modeling in Wireless Sensor Networks, International Journal of Information Technology, pp.1-9, 2005.

J. P. Wagner and P. Frossard, Joint Playback Delay and Buffer Optimization in Scalable Video Streaming, IEEE Transactions on Circuits and Systems for Video Technology, 2008.

H. Seferoglu and A. Markopoulou, Distributed Rate Control for Video Streaming over Wireless Networks with Intersession Network Coding, Packet Video Workshop, 2009.

J. Hill, P. Bounadonna, and D. Culler, Active Message Communication for Tiny Network Sensors, Joint Conference of the IEEE Computer and Communications Societies, 2001.

F. A. Tobagi, S. E. Lieberson, and L. Kleinrock, On measurement facilities in packet radio systems, Proceedings of the June 7-10, 1976, national computer conference and exposition on, AFIPS '76, 1976.
DOI : 10.1145/1499799.1499881

J. Barros and S. D. Servetto, The sensor reachback problem, IEEE Transactions on Information Theory, pp.1-49, 2003.

J. Barros and S. D. Servetto, The sensor reachback problem, IEEE Transactions Information Theory, pp.1-49, 2003.

J. Barros and S. D. Servetto, Network information flow with correlated sources, IEEE Transactions on Information Theory, vol.52, issue.1, pp.155-170, 2006.
DOI : 10.1109/TIT.2005.860435

R. Koetter and F. R. Kschischang, Coding for Errors and Erasures in Random Network Coding, IEEE Transactions on Information Theory, pp.3579-3591, 2008.

J. F. Macwilliams and N. J. Sloane, The Theory of Error Correcting Codes, 1977.

M. Jafari, L. Keller, C. Fragouli, and K. Argyraki, Compressed network coding vectors, 2009 IEEE International Symposium on Information Theory, pp.109-113, 2009.
DOI : 10.1109/ISIT.2009.5206041

P. A. Levis, TinyOS: An Open Operating System for Wireless Sensor Networks, 7th International Conference on Mobile Data Management, pp.63-63, 2006.